! 40: /*
! 41: * Broadcom BCM5400 registers
! 42: */
! 43:
! 44: #define BRGPHY_MII_BMCR 0x00
! 45: #define BRGPHY_BMCR_RESET 0x8000
! 46: #define BRGPHY_BMCR_LOOP 0x4000
! 47: #define BRGPHY_BMCR_SPD0 0x2000 /* speed select, lower bit */
! 48: #define BRGPHY_BMCR_AUTOEN 0x1000 /* Autoneg enabled */
! 49: #define BRGPHY_BMCR_PDOWN 0x0800 /* Power down */
! 50: #define BRGPHY_BMCR_ISO 0x0400 /* Isolate */
! 51: #define BRGPHY_BMCR_STARTNEG 0x0200 /* Restart autoneg */
! 52: #define BRGPHY_BMCR_FDX 0x0100 /* Duplex mode */
! 53: #define BRGPHY_BMCR_CTEST 0x0080 /* Collision test enable */
! 54: #define BRGPHY_BMCR_SPD1 0x0040 /* Speed select, upper bit */
! 55:
! 56: #define BRGPHY_S1000 BRGPHY_BMCR_SPD1 /* 1000mbps */
! 57: #define BRGPHY_S100 BRGPHY_BMCR_SPD0 /* 100mpbs */
! 58: #define BRGPHY_S10 0 /* 10mbps */
! 59:
! 60: #define BRGPHY_MII_BMSR 0x01
! 61: #define BRGPHY_BMSR_EXTSTS 0x0100 /* Extended status present */
! 62: #define BRGPHY_BMSR_PRESUB 0x0040 /* Preamble suppression */
! 63: #define BRGPHY_BMSR_ACOMP 0x0020 /* Autoneg complete */
! 64: #define BRGPHY_BMSR_RFAULT 0x0010 /* Remote fault condition occurred */
! 65: #define BRGPHY_BMSR_ANEG 0x0008 /* Autoneg capable */
! 66: #define BRGPHY_BMSR_LINK 0x0004 /* Link status */
! 67: #define BRGPHY_BMSR_JABBER 0x0002 /* Jabber detected */
! 68: #define BRGPHY_BMSR_EXT 0x0001 /* Extended capability */
! 69:
! 70: #define BRGPHY_MII_ANAR 0x04
! 71: #define BRGPHY_ANAR_NP 0x8000 /* Next page */
! 72: #define BRGPHY_ANAR_RF 0x2000 /* Remote fault */
! 73: #define BRGPHY_ANAR_ASP 0x0800 /* Asymmetric Pause */
! 74: #define BRGPHY_ANAR_PC 0x0400 /* Pause capable */
! 75: #define BRGPHY_ANAR_SEL 0x001F /* selector field, 00001=Ethernet */
! 76:
! 77: #define BRGPHY_MII_ANLPAR 0x05
! 78: #define BRGPHY_ANLPAR_NP 0x8000 /* Next page */
! 79: #define BRGPHY_ANLPAR_RF 0x2000 /* Remote fault */
! 80: #define BRGPHY_ANLPAR_ASP 0x0800 /* Asymmetric Pause */
! 81: #define BRGPHY_ANLPAR_PC 0x0400 /* Pause capable */
! 82: #define BRGPHY_ANLPAR_SEL 0x001F /* selector field, 00001=Ethernet */
! 83:
! 84: #define BRGPHY_SEL_TYPE 0x0001 /* ethernet */
! 85:
! 86: #define BRGPHY_MII_ANER 0x06
! 87: #define BRGPHY_ANER_PDF 0x0010 /* Parallel detection fault */
! 88: #define BRGPHY_ANER_LPNP 0x0008 /* Link partner can next page */
! 89: #define BRGPHY_ANER_NP 0x0004 /* Local PHY can next page */
! 90: #define BRGPHY_ANER_RX 0x0002 /* Next page received */
! 91: #define BRGPHY_ANER_LPAN 0x0001 /* Link partner autoneg capable */
! 92:
! 93: #define BRGPHY_MII_NEXTP 0x07 /* Next page */
! 94:
! 95: #define BRGPHY_MII_NEXTP_LP 0x08 /* Next page of link partner */
! 96:
! 97: #define BRGPHY_MII_1000CTL 0x09 /* 1000baseT control */
! 98: #define BRGPHY_1000CTL_TST 0xE000 /* test modes */
! 99: #define BRGPHY_1000CTL_MSE 0x1000 /* Master/Slave enable */
! 100: #define BRGPHY_1000CTL_MSC 0x0800 /* Master/Slave configuration */
! 101: #define BRGPHY_1000CTL_RD 0x0400 /* Repeater/DTE */
! 102: #define BRGPHY_1000CTL_AFD 0x0200 /* Advertise full duplex */
! 103: #define BRGPHY_1000CTL_AHD 0x0100 /* Advertise half duplex */
! 104:
! 105: #define BRGPHY_MII_1000STS 0x0A /* 1000baseT status */
! 106: #define BRGPHY_1000STS_MSF 0x8000 /* Master/slave fault */
! 107: #define BRGPHY_1000STS_MSR 0x4000 /* Master/slave result */
! 108: #define BRGPHY_1000STS_LRS 0x2000 /* Local receiver status */
! 109: #define BRGPHY_1000STS_RRS 0x1000 /* Remote receiver status */
! 110: #define BRGPHY_1000STS_LPFD 0x0800 /* Link partner can FD */
! 111: #define BRGPHY_1000STS_LPHD 0x0400 /* Link partner can HD */
! 112: #define BRGPHY_1000STS_IEC 0x00FF /* Idle error count */
! 113:
! 114: #define BRGPHY_MII_EXTSTS 0x0F /* Extended status */
! 115: #define BRGPHY_EXTSTS_X_FD_CAP 0x8000 /* 1000base-X FD capable */
! 116: #define BRGPHY_EXTSTS_X_HD_CAP 0x4000 /* 1000base-X HD capable */
! 117: #define BRGPHY_EXTSTS_T_FD_CAP 0x2000 /* 1000base-T FD capable */
! 118: #define BRGPHY_EXTSTS_T_HD_CAP 0x1000 /* 1000base-T HD capable */
